Exploring Determinants of Performance Indicator and Customer Satisfaction of Accommodation Sharing

  • The study aims to investigate determinants of performance indicator and perceptions of existing and potential customers in accommodation sharing. This study uses data of Airbnb in Busan and Jeju from January 1 to December 31 in 2018, provided by AirDNA. The total number of listed accommodation sharing were 5,109 accommodations in Busan and 11,502 accommodations in Jeju. More than 90 property types of registered accommodation are subcategorized and re-classified in this study. Study 1 examined current usage and effects of factors on performance indicator in tourism destinations by applying Airbnb data. Study 2 investigated effects of perceived factors on satisfaction, intention to use, loyalty, and tourism competitiveness by applying online survey data. This study applies statistical analyses such as factor and regression analyses, ANOVA, t-test, and MANOVA. Results of Study 1 showed that usage and effects of accommodation sharing differ from regulation that is related to sharing types. Effects also differ based on travel destinations. Results of Study 2 showed how customers perceive accommodation sharing differ from pure meaning of sharing. The results of Study 1 and 2 found significant effects of price and service factors on performance indicator and customer satisfaction. The findings of Study 2 showed significant effects on loyalty and tourism competitiveness.

Minimizing the MOLAP/ROLAP Divide: You Can Have Your Performance and Scale It Too

  • Over the past generation, data warehousing and online analytical processing (OLAP) applications have become the cornerstone of contemporary decision support environments. Typically, OLAP servers are implemented on top of either proprietary array-based storage engines (MOLAP) or as extensions to conventional relational DBMSs (ROLAP). While MOLAP systems do indeed provide impressive performance on common analytics queries, they tend to have limited scalability. Conversely, ROLAP's table oriented model scales quite nicely, but offers mediocre performance at best relative to the MOLAP systems. In this paper, we describe a storage and indexing framework that aims to provide both MOLAP like performance and ROLAP like scalability by essentially combining some of the best features from both. Based upon a combination of R-trees and bitmap indexes, the storage engine has been integrated with a robust OLAP query engine prototype that is able to fully exploit the efficiency of the proposed storage model. Specifically, it utilizes an OLAP algebra coupled with a domain specific query optimizer, to map user queries directly to the storage and indexing framework. Experimental results demonstrate that not only does the design improve upon more naive approaches, but that it does indeed offer the potential to optimize both query performance and scalability.

An Investigation Study on the Role and Performance Ability of Physical Therapists in the Community Care System for Elderly

  • Purpose: A survey was conducted to investigate the role, priority, and awareness of physical therapists in the community care system for the elderly. Methods: Nine hundred ninety-three physical therapists were invited to an online survey from 1st to 30th June 2020. Results: While the awareness of physical therapists for the community care system for the elderly was found to be low, the role priority and performance ability were found to be high. Fall training scored the highest for the job duties of physical therapists, and functional training scored the highest for the performance ability of physical therapists. For the role priority by the education status regarding the community care system, the participants who received the education program showed higher scores in the performance ability than those who did not. For the role priority and performance ability according to the education levels, higher education levels resulted in higher scores in both outcomes. Regarding the clinical experience, low scores were found in the participants with less than five years of experience. Conclusion: Physical therapy establishes itself as an essential area of expertise in the community care system for the elderly. Therefore, these results can be utilized in developing a model for Korean community care for the elderly.

E-SERVQUAL and Its Impact on the Performance of Islamic Banks in Malaysia from the Customer's Perspective

  • Service quality has been a point of discussion from the decades as it is important for customer satisfaction, loyalty and retention. Various models have been proposed to measure the quality in the service sector. Models are modified in accordance with context and geography to assess the quality of service better. This study aims to investigate the impact of the modified e-SERVQUAL model on the customer perception about the existing relation and potential scope of doing business with a bank which in-turn will decide the performance of the bank. Statistical data was analyzed through various tests like reliability analysis, correlation and regression analysis using SPSS 25.0. The primary data of e-SQ and performance was gathered from 721 internet banking users using 32 item questionnaire, representing 72% response rates, of four selected Islamic banks of Malaysia. E-SERQUAL was modified by adding Shariah Compliance information about banks and products for Islamic banking customers. The finding specified that efficient & reliable services, fulfillment, security/trust, and Shariah compliance information have a significant association with the performance of Islamic banks. The research is original and its implications will be helpful for Islamic banks across the world to enhance the online experience of customers, which will help them to retain the customers in the rapid changing virtual environment.
